Transaction fcd073c2877842a007fc0a9a825e3ba7d29e0c2e21dd644605eeb75aad35f559
1 Input
1 Output
-
fcd073c2877842a007fc0a9a825e3ba7d29e0c2e21dd644605eeb75aad35f559:0
- value
- 24910888
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d51f4a58c126f39b8991bb51674e68427f58f45
- address
- bc1q84glffvvzfhnnwyerw63va8xssnltr69z6gvsz